Frequently Asked Questions - Canyon UFESA

How do I clean my UFESA Canyon kettle?
To clean your UFESA Canyon kettle, use a mixture of white vinegar and water. Fill the kettle with this mixture, bring it to a boil, then let it sit for 30 minutes before rinsing thoroughly.
Why won\u0027t my UFESA Canyon kettle turn on?
Check if the kettle is properly plugged in and if the outlet is working. Also, make sure the lid is securely closed, as the kettle won\u0027t turn on if it is open.
What is the maximum water level I can put in my kettle?
The maximum water level is usually indicated inside the kettle. Be careful not to exceed this mark to avoid overflow.
My UFESA Canyon kettle makes strange noises, is this normal?
Noises can occur when boiling water, but if the noise is excessive or unusual, it may indicate a problem. Contact customer service for assistance.
How do I descale my UFESA Canyon kettle?
To descale your kettle, use a specific descaling product or a mixture of 50% water and 50% vinegar. Boil the mixture, then rinse thoroughly after use.
Can I use my UFESA Canyon kettle to heat liquids other than water?
It is recommended to use the kettle only to heat water, as other liquids may damage the appliance or cause safety issues.
Does the UFESA Canyon kettle turn off automatically?
Yes, the UFESA Canyon kettle is equipped with an automatic shut-off system that activates when the water reaches boiling point.
How can I tell if my kettle is in standby mode?
The indicator light on the control panel turns off when the kettle is in standby mode. If the light is on, it means the kettle is operating.

INSTRUCTIONS FOR USE

BEFORE USE Make sure that all the product’s packaging has been removed. Before connecting of the jug kettle check that voltage indicated on the rating label corres- ponds the mains voltage in your home. Place the scale filter. Before heating water for the first time, we recommend using the kettle twice, in order to clean the system.16

BOILING WATER Press the lid release button (3) and fill the kettle with fresh water through the open lid (2). Read the quantity on the water level indicator. Do not fill less than the minimum and maxi- mum marks indicated. Close the lid until it locks and place the kettle on the base. Press the switch down, the switch turns on. If the kettle has led light, it will turn on. The water is heated. The kettle switches off automatically once the water is boiled. The appliance can also be switched off at any time by pulling up the ON/OFF switch.

Warning: If you remove the kettle from the base and replace it before the heating process

is over, the kettle will continue to heat the water. Only operate the kettle with the lid closed. After boiling, let the kettle cool down for 5 minutes before refilling it with water. Do not turn on the appliance if the kettle is empty, otherwise the overheat control will engage and the appliance will switch itself off automatically.

Should you accidentally let the kettle operate without water, the boil-dry protection will automatically switch off the power. If this occurs, allow the kettle to cool before filling with cold water to re-boil.

MAINTENANCE AND CLEANING

1. Do not forget to remove the plug from the socket before cleaning the appliance.

2. Wipe outside with soft dry cloth when the kettle is wet, never use metal polish.

3. Never use a dishwasher to clean any parts from the machine.

4. Rinse the kettle with clear water

5. Put the water kettle in a dry and not very hot place.

DESCALING Regular descaling makes your kettle last longer, ensures proper function and saves energy. Descale the kettle with vinegar or a commercial descaling agent. Fill the kettle with water up to the max mark and bring to a boil. Next add a small amount of white vinegar and let it sit for a couple of hours. You can also use a commercial desca- ling product and follow the manufacturer’s instruction. Rinse the kettle with clear water. If you use the kettle daily, descale more frequently.17

PRODUCT DISPOSAL This product complies with European Directive 2012/19/EU on electrical and electronic devices, known as WEEE (Waste Electrical and Electronic Equip- ment), provides the legal framework applicable in the European Union for the disposal and reuse of waste electronic and electrical devices. Do not dispose of this product in the bin, instead going to the electrical and electronic waste collection centre closest to your home.18
